Transaction 7b90d13902d793f5e8190b57865c6d59b37a4161d18dae1e1836007c205f5f4c
1 Input
1 Output
-
7b90d13902d793f5e8190b57865c6d59b37a4161d18dae1e1836007c205f5f4c:0
- value
- 103404
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 745a4a4f5c4450ac7c6a523736ab4b5d08892625 OP_EQUAL
- address
- 3CJEUGrsdHTtzUThhx1UUJMrngrJEjfh8o